Publication form CD ROM - CD ROM Action Engineering Mechanics 2008 Event date 12.05.2008-15.05.2008 VEvent location Svratka Country CZ - Czech Republic Event type EUR Language eng - English Country CZ - Czech Republic Keywords fluidika ; ventily ; proudění Subject RIV BK - Fluid Dynamics R&D Projects GA101/07/1499 GA ČR - Czech Science Foundation (CSF) IAA200760705 GA AV ČR - Academy of Sciences of the Czech Republic (AV ČR) CEZ AV0Z20760514 - UT-L (2005-2011) Annotation Microfluidics is a new field of fluid flow generation and control at small scales, making possible fundamental changes in some engineering and biomedical fields. Particular advantages bring devices operating without moving parts – but at the usually small Reynolds number it is difficult to use jet inertia,upon which no-moving-part fluidics is based. The paper presents, on an example, a solution: flow assisted - or downright driven - by applied pressure difference.
